Dreams of Falling showcases Karen White's considerable talents in a moving multi-generational story of complicated friendships, closely-held secrets, a mysterious fire, and suspicious death.A New York Times best-selling author, White has penned over twenty novels beloved by her fans. Set in Georgetown, South Carolina, Dreams of Falling focuses on two time periods.


DREAMS OF FALLING. By: Karen White. Published: June 5, Publisher: Berkley. Historical Fiction/Southern Fiction. Three young women growing up in South Carolina in the ’s become the best of friends. Margaret has everything she will ever want or need and lives on a family plantation. Ceecee is a preacher’s daughter and had a strict upbringing.
